入门训练 BEGIN-4 Fibonacci数列

#include <bits/stdc++.h> 
using namespace std;

int main() {
	
	int n;
	cin>>n;
	
	int f1=1;
	int f2=1;
	int f3;
	if(n==1||n==2){
		cout<<1;
		return 0;
	}
	for(int i=3;i<=n;i++){
		f3=f2+f1;
		f1=f2%10007;
		f2=f3%10007;
	} 
	cout<<f3%10007;
	
	return 0; 
}
posted @ 2020-01-09 20:47  ZC_Wang  阅读(131)  评论(0编辑  收藏  举报